The L-shaped Building has 126 apartment units on six floors.  Six of the units are two-bedroom, the remainder have a single bedroom.  Each corridor ends in a window at the stair entrance, and meets at the joining of the two wings in a six‑story atrium where resident lounge and dining facilities are located.

The facility was designed to foster social interaction.  The heart of this L-shaped plan is a six-story atrium housing the resident community social functions such as dining areas, lounges, a sundry store, a crafts shop, etc.  These activities are placed in full view from all apartment floors, allowing the residents to participate passively or actively with "the action". 

Privacy and independence is provided by the separate corridors which lead from the central space to the autonomous individual apartments.  Each apartment has its own private outdoor terrace or balcony and looks out to the landscaped, park-like grounds.  Every design effort was directed toward encouraging the mental and physical activities of residents, to prevent them from becoming  less operative.  This, of course, included careful detailing in the building for safety and the needs of the physically handicapped.
